Here is an overview of the stage profiles for the 2016 Absa Cape Epic route that was officially launched in Cape Town today. Stage two marks the 100th stage in the history of the event.

Prologue: Sunday, March 13
Table Mountain (University of Cape Town)
Distance: 21km
Ascent: 650m
Stage 1: Monday, March 14
Saronsberg, Tulbagh – Saronsberg, Tulbagh
Distance: 106km
Ascent: 2 300m
Stage 2: Tuesday, March 15
Saronsberg, Tulbagh – Saronsberg, Tulbagh
Distance: 93km
Ascent: 2 200m
Stage 3: Wednesday, March 16
Saronsberg, Tulbagh – CPUT, Wellington
Distance: 103km
Ascent: 2 150m
Stage 4: Thursday, March 17
CPUT, Wellington – CPUT, Wellington
Distance: 73km
Ascent: 1 850m
Stage 5: Friday, March 18
CPUT, Wellington – Boschendal, Stellenbosch
Distance: 93km
Ascent: 2 500m
Stage 6: Saturday, March 19
Boschendal, Stellenbosch – Boschendal, Stellenbosch
Distance: 74km
Ascent: 2 100m
Stage 7: Sunday, March 20
Boschendal, Stellenbosch – Meerendal, Durbanville
Distance: 84km
Ascent: 1 200m
